Position Overview:

The Safety Engineer position requires excellent judgment, professional and project management skills to conduct or assist with projects and tasks under the implementation responsibility of Company’s Safety and Health Department to achieve an injury free and regulatory compliant workplace. The Safety Engineer is an integral part of the company’s mission to achieve world class safety and health performance. CANDIDATES MUST HAVE POWER PLANT EXPERIENCE

Primary responsibilities include:

•Coordinating programs relating to overall Safety and Health compliance, response actions, incident investigation and implementation of company Safety and Health management system and policies. These responsibilities require a working knowledge of the OSHA and other regulatory programs.
•Additionally, the position may require conducting, coordinating and/or assisting with the implementation of industrial hygiene studies and developing/implementing programs relating to overall safety and health.

Responsibilities/Performance Objectives:

1. Coordinate Cal/OSHA compliance. Safety is our number one goal as a corporation and we want to make sure we're at the head of the class in this area.
2. Communicate safety requirements for employee and management jobs - It's your job to make sure that those in the plants understand what the safety guidelines are and what they need to do to keep in line with them.
3. Safety management system implementation - Within the next 12 months, Client Company will be implementing a safety management system across the fleet. You'll contribute to this rollout by conducting plant safety meetings, inspections and helping your plant to improve safety statistics to the level of industry best performers.

Qualifications:

•BS/BA degree, preferably in industrial safety, occupational safety/health, industrial hygiene or a related field.
•3-5 years of industrial safety experience in a power plant environment and knowledge of Cal/OSHA regulations.
•A safety certification and regulatory experience are preferred.
•The best Safety Engineer will be a team player with excellent problem-solving skills. You'll have regular interaction with the plant employees and management, external regulatory agencies and the corporate safety organization.
